Several major construction projects are either underway in Lansing, Michigan, or will soon break ground. Together, the five will continue the evolution of the city in 2017.
SkyVue is a mixed-use student housing project offering 359 units that also has room for retail on the ground level. SkyVue has been under construction since 2015 and should be done by July, 2017, which will give tenants time to move in before Michigan State University begins its fall semester.
Also under construction are East Town Flats, a mixed-use, four-story building on Lansing's east side. There will be 39 residential units on the top three floors, and restaurant and retail space on the first. Six buildings were demolished this summer to make way for the development, which should be finished by summer, 2017. Rajje's Taphouse and Strange Matter Coffee will open in the building.
Costco is also coming to Lansing, and bringing about 150 jobs with it. The warehouse, which is being built from scratch on the former Four Winds Golf Course site, offers 157,000 square feet of space. The project was approved in December, and construction should start early in 2017, with a fall opening planned.
Also planned by not yet underway are 100 Grand River, an apartment complex and 12-story hotel; and the Elevation at Okemos Pointe, an apartment complex and vendor space that resembles the Lansing City Market.
